The Manual Tender Discovery Problem
Government procurement is big business. Singapore alone spends over SG$3.3 billion annually on ICT procurement, with SMEs historically winning nearly 70% of those contracts (based on FY2019 data from GovTech). Yet despite this opportunity, smaller businesses often struggle to compete — largely because they lack the resources to monitor, interpret, and respond to tenders efficiently.
The challenge is not a shortage of opportunities. It is the effort required to find the right ones. Tender documents can run to hundreds of pages of technical specifications, legal terms, and compliance requirements. A McKinsey report found that procurement teams now manage 50% more spend per employee than five years ago, while the Hackett Group notes that workloads are rising 10% even as budgets grow by only 1%. Something has to give — and increasingly, the answer is technology.
How AI is Transforming Tender Discovery
AI is not replacing procurement professionals — a point worth stating clearly. What it does is automate the repetitive, data-heavy parts of the process so that teams can focus on strategy, relationships, and preparing stronger bids. Here is where AI is making the biggest difference in tender discovery today.
Intelligent Matching
Rather than relying on manual keyword searches across multiple portals, AI-powered platforms scan thousands of tender sources and deliver only the opportunities that match a business’s profile, sector, and capabilities. This approach can significantly reduce time spent on irrelevant listings, freeing teams to focus on opportunities worth pursuing. The AI learns from your preferences over time, getting better at surfacing opportunities you are likely to pursue.
Document Analysis
Natural language processing (NLP) — the branch of AI that understands human language — can now extract key requirements, deadlines, and eligibility criteria from complex tender documents in minutes. AI-powered bid tools now claim to reduce initial document analysis from hours to minutes — though results vary by document complexity and the quality of the AI model. For SMEs without dedicated bid teams, this kind of time saving can mean the difference between submitting a proposal and missing the deadline entirely.
Time Saved on Discovery
By automating discovery and initial analysis, businesses can save up to 75% of the time previously spent identifying and verifying relevant tenders. Instead of manually checking multiple portals every morning, AI surfaces only the opportunities that match your profile and capabilities — so your team spends less time searching and more time preparing stronger, more competitive bids.
What This Means for Singapore SMEs
Singapore is well positioned for this shift. The government has committed SGD 150 million to the Enterprise Compute Initiative, and IMDA’s GenAI Navigator now recommends pre-approved AI solutions with grant support for SMEs. The results are already showing: SME AI adoption in Singapore more than tripled in one year, reaching 14.5% in 2024, and businesses that adopted AI-enabled solutions under the Productivity Solutions Grant reported average cost savings of 52%.
For tender discovery specifically, AI addresses the pain points that Singapore SMEs know well — the time spent checking GeBiz daily, the risk of missing opportunities across multiple platforms, the challenge of interpreting dense technical specifications, and the strict submission deadlines where even a minute’s delay means automatic disqualification.

A Balanced View: What AI Cannot Do Yet
It is worth being honest about limitations. AI in procurement is still maturing — Gartner found that 74% of procurement leaders say their data is not yet AI-ready, and only 4% of organisations have achieved meaningful large-scale AI deployment. AI can hallucinate, producing plausible-sounding but inaccurate information. It cannot negotiate with suppliers, build relationships, or make the nuanced judgement calls that experienced procurement professionals bring to the table.
The smart approach for SMEs is to treat AI as a tool that handles the tedious parts — discovery, monitoring, document analysis — while you focus on the strategic parts: evaluating opportunities, crafting compelling proposals, and building the track record that wins contracts.
